Technical field
It the utility model is related to the mould applications of rubber bushing, and in particular to a kind of new bush mould.
Background technology
Traditional single tube bush mould structure be all the three of standard open breathe out furan block structure, mould use links all
There is certain deficiency, in mould processing early period, product height dimension is excessive so that mould bolster height dimension mistake
Height, so that the cost of base mould material is improved, and the inconvenience caused by preponderance in carrying turnover, there is also certain
Security risk.Multi-step process has been breathed out involved in the processing of furan block in mould at the same time, such as wire cutting and electric spark process, has been extended
Process-cycle and processing cost is improved, and in mould production and application, due to the influence of this body structure of product, demoulded
During hand-stripping, labor intensity is bigger, and (such as mould of 630mm*550mm specifications) is more bright in medium-and-large-sized mould
Aobvious, it is long to cause assisting period, the class's of reducing production efficiency.
